About the Role

We are seeking a highly organized and customer-focused Office Coordinator to join our team at Northern Light Health. As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for providing exceptional patient care and administrative support to our physicians and staff.

Responsibilities
  • Treat patients and customers with politeness, promptness, and helpfulness, in line with our organization's values and standards.
  • Participate in regular team meetings to improve workflows and contribute to better patient outcomes.
  • Maintain productivity and efficiency in workflow to accommodate the volume and acuity of the practice.
  • Handle difficult conversations with patients and internal customers.
  • Register patient demographic and insurance information accurately and provide necessary forms for completion.
  • Provide excellent customer service for incoming inquiries, screen calls, and route to the appropriate individual.
  • Schedule, reschedule, confirm, acknowledge, and cancel patient appointments.
  • Collect co-pays and patient due balances.
  • Understand insurance plans and utilize the insurance verification system.
  • Obtain patient consents and signatures, schedule follow-up appointments when indicated.
  • Perform end-of-day reconciliation of payments, appointments, and validation.
  • Investigate and problem-solve insurance denials to recover lost revenue.
  • Be patient-centric in interactions and decision-making.
  • Participate in the referral process and initiate, receive, and process insurance and services referrals.
  • Identify, report, and participate in the resolution of potential or actual patient safety issues.
  • Process health information requests in accordance with organization and MMA policy.
  • Screen and invite patients to the electronic patient portal.
  • Display cooperative behavior and interact positively with others to promote a team environment.
  • Create, maintain, and pull patient charts.
  • Act as a backup for coworkers as needed.
  • Demonstrate and promote the mission and values of the organization.
  • Ensure compliance with hospital, state, and federal regulations.
  • Uphold HIPAA standards and perform additional duties as required or assigned.
